Hawes Town Trail

April 23 @ 2:00 pm - 4:00 pm

Join our experienced Dales Volunteers on this short 2.5 mile (3.5km) guided walk and explore the history of Hawes and the village of Gayle.

Walking through this lovely market town, discover the origins of Wensleydale cheese, see where the railway once went and follow a section of the Pennine Way.

Starts at the Dales Countryside Museum.

Booking Essential.
